Appeal by Joseph R. Cassella from an order of the Family Court, Suffolk County, dated December 21, 2011. By scheduling order dated February 16, 2012, the appellant was directed to perfect the appeal within 60 days after receipt of the transcripts of the minutes of the proceedings in the Family Court. The appellant advised the Court that he had received the transcripts on or about May 4, 2012. The appellant has not perfected the appeal.

Now, on the Court's own motion, it is

ORDERED that the appeal is dismissed, without costs or disbursements, for failure to comply with the scheduling order dated February 16, 2012, issued pursuant to § 670.4(a)(2) of the rules of this Court (22 NYCRR 670.4[a][2]).
